Damages If someone is injured by the negligence of another or another, they may be entitled to compensation for their loss. These losses can be in the form of economic and non-economic damage. Economic damages are those that can be quantified, such as medical bills and lost wages. Non-economic damages are those that cannot be easily quantified, for instance suffering and pain. In most cases, lawyers for accident victims will seek to recover compensation for both economic and non-economic damages. The amount you can claim will be determined by the extent of your injuries and how they have affected your life. Economic damages include hospital costs and emergency room costs, rehabilitation therapy like physical therapy, car repairs, loss of earnings, and other costs related to the accident. Non-economic damages include emotional distress and pain and suffering. A good NYC injury attorney will assist you in recovering the maximum amount of compensation for your injuries. In certain situations, the party at fault may be liable for punitive damage, which is intended to punish and discourage others from engaging in similar actions. Punitive damages are usually only awarded when the defendant's actions are grossly negligent or outrageous. In the majority of instances, you have three years to start a lawsuit or claim for personal injury. However, there are some exceptions. The clock for the statute of limitations is not set to begin running for personal injury claims involving minors until 18. Tolling the statute is what we call it. In addition, if you have a mental disability at the time of your injury the statute of limitations may be extended until you are declared mentally competent by a psychiatric expert. In the same way, if the person responsible for your accident is out of the state for a short period of time after committing the act that led to your injuries and you are injured, the statute of limitation “clock” will not start counting until they return. Additionally, certain statutes of limitations are shorter for certain types of personal injury cases, for instance, medical malpractice.
